About Jaspur Village

Jaspur is a mid sized village in Satlasana tehsil, in the district of Mahesana, Gujarat.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 1,051, made up of 513 males and 538 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 1,049 females per 1000 males. The village covers 175.96 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 384325,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Jaspur

The census records public bus service for Jaspur as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 10+ km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
